Can You Get a Same-Day Restraining Order in Clio, Michigan?
If you are in immediate danger or fear for your safety in Clio, Michigan, you may have options for obtaining a same-day restraining order. This type of order can provide you with immediate legal protection to help ensure your safety.
What this order generally does
A same-day restraining order, often referred to as an emergency protective order, is designed to offer immediate relief to individuals facing threats of violence, harassment, or stalking. This order typically prohibits the abuser from contacting or approaching you, allowing for a temporary period of safety while you seek a longer-term solution.

Common steps in the filing process in Michigan
The process for obtaining a same-day restraining order generally includes the following steps:
- Visit your local courthouse or the appropriate legal office.
- Complete the necessary forms, detailing your situation and why you need immediate protection.
- Submit your forms to the court for review.
- Attend a hearing, if required, where a judge will determine whether to grant the order.
What to bring
When seeking a same-day restraining order, it’s helpful to bring the following items with you:
- Identification (such as a driver’s license or state ID).
- Any evidence of threats or incidents, such as text messages, emails, or photographs.
- Witness information, if applicable.
- Completed forms, if possible.
What happens after filing
After filing for a same-day restraining order, the court will review your request and may hold a hearing. If the order is granted, it will be issued for a limited time, often until a full hearing can be scheduled. During this period, it is crucial to keep a copy of the order with you at all times and inform law enforcement of its existence.
What if the order is violated
If the restraining order is violated, you should contact law enforcement immediately. Violating a restraining order is a serious offense and can lead to legal consequences for the individual infringing on the order. Additionally, document any violations, as this information may be useful for future legal actions.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. How long does a same-day restraining order last in Michigan?
Typically, a same-day restraining order lasts until a scheduled court hearing, which usually occurs within a few weeks.
2. Can I get a restraining order against someone I don’t live with?
Yes, you can file against anyone with whom you have a close relationship or someone who poses a threat to your safety.
3. Do I need an attorney to file for a restraining order?
While it is not required to have an attorney, having legal guidance can be beneficial, especially if there are complicated issues involved.
4. What should I do if I feel unsafe before the hearing?
Consider reaching out to local support services, shelters, or hotlines for immediate assistance and safety planning.
5. Can I modify or extend a restraining order?
Yes, you can request the court to modify or extend the order based on your ongoing safety needs.
